#421999 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#421999 is composed of 25.9% red, 9.8%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.9% cyan, 83.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 259.2 degrees, a saturation of 71.9% and a lightness of 34.9%. #421999 color hex could be obtained by blending #8432ff with #000033.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#421999 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#421999 has RGB values of R:66, G:25, B:153 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 4331929.

Shades and Tints of #421999
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f4effc is the lightest one.

Tones of #421999
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#58575b is the less saturated color, while #3b04ae is the most saturated one.
